well, from what i've read it only take 4-5 hours, and i have a lift, and it would make it a ton easier to do it with the engine out of the car...how hard is it to take the heads off with the engine in the car?
Dude, I didn't know you were just doing heads/cam. Don't worry about pulling the motor, just leave it where it sits. It really isn't that hard to do, just time consuming. My motor was left in when I did my cam and pulled the heads. You can leave your headers in the engine bay also.
